DETAILS: DUI is not among explicitly referred grounds of inadmissibility. However,
1. Alcoholism is considered a mental disorder.
2. Drug abuse or addiction is among grounds of inadmissibility.
3. Simple Driving under Influence (DUI) is not considered a Crime involving Moral Turpitude (CMT). In contrast, DUI while prohibited from driving is considered a Crime involving Moral Turpitude (CMT).
